Colorado Construction Corporation

B-290960 Published: Sep 06, 2002. Publicly Released: Sep 06, 2002.
Jump To:
Skip to Highlights

Highlights

A firm protested the Bureau of Indian Affairs' (BIA), rejection of its bid and award of the contract to another firm for the removal and disposal of existing bridges and construction of new bridges, contending that its bid was rejected by BIA because of its determination that the protester was not an eligible Indian economic enterprise. GAO held that BIA reasonably questioned whether the Native American owner of the enterprise would be involved in the daily business management of the enterprise and whether the majority of the earnings from the contract would accrue to the Native American owner. Accordingly, the protest was denied.
